Savel’eva, E. I. published the artcileStudy of the composition of gas emissions from bitumen-salt materials including mustard gas degradation products, Product Details of C4H8Cl2S2, the publication is Zhurnal Prikladnoi Khimii (Sankt-Peterburg) (1999), 72(9), 1501-1506, database is CAplus.

The method of steady-state vapor-phase anal. was used to investigate the composition of th gas emissions from the bitumen-salt materials, including products OK decontamination of mustard gas with mixture of monoethanolamine and ethylene glycol. Gas chromatog.-mass spectrometry were for analyzing the components. Homologous series of alkyldithianes and ethanolthiomopholines were noted in the gas emissions of the detoxication products of mustard gas with ethanolamine. All these compounds with the exception of 1,4-dithiane were characteristic of destruction of mustard gas. At the same time. 1.4-dithiane, the most stable product of transformation of mustard gas, may serve as an unusual indicator for ascertaining illegal use of the mustard gas.
